Dissecting the complexity of the memory T cell response 总被引:2,自引:0,他引:2
Memory immune responses are classically attributed to the reactivation of long-lived, antigen-specific T lymphocytes that
persist in a quiescent state. Determining mechanisms for the generation of memory T cells and dissecting the functional nature
of the memory T cell pool has been encumbered by an inability to distinguish recently activated effector T cells from memory
T cells. We have established new activation and biochemical criteria that distinguish effector and memory T cells and have
applied these criteria to follow memory generation from activated cells in vivo. We found that the resultant memory T cell
pool is heterogeneous and consists of effector-like and resting memory-like subsets that differ in expression of the homing
receptor, CD62L. We discuss these findings in the context of memory T cell heterogeneity identified in human and mouse systems.
These results suggest that more than one type of previously activated T cell can mediate recall or memory immune responses
and that elucidating the fundamental phenotypic and functional features of memory T cell subsets is therefore critical to
deciphering the complex nature of the memory immune response. 相似文献

Natacha Colliou Yong Ge Minghao Gong Mojgan Zadeh Jing Li Francis Alonzo III 《Gut microbes》2018,9(3):279-287
Regulation of Th17 and Th1 cell responses against intracellular pathogens, including Listeria monocytogenes (L. m), is critical to limit inflammation-induced tissue damage. We recently demonstrated the ability of P. UF1 bacterium derived from the intestinal bacterial commensals of preterm infants fed human breast milk to significantly mitigate pathogen-induced inflammation limiting colonic tissue damage. Here we further elucidated the potential of P. UF1 to also regulate innate and T cells, particularly Th17 and Th1 cells, against systemic L. m infection. Data demonstrate that P. UF1 not only robustly regulated protective Th17 and Th1 cells, but also sustained regulatory T cells (Treg cells) resulting in accelerated L. m clearance. Together, regulation of pathogenic inflammation by a novel probiotic bacterium such as P. UF1 may illuminate a new strategy to specifically control Th17-Th1 cells via IL-10+ Treg cells to limit systemic tissue damage induced by intracellular pathogens, including L. m. 相似文献

Elnaz Saffari Mohammad Adibpour Mojgan Mirghafourvand Yousef Javadzadeh 《Women & health》2017,57(10):1145-1160
This triple-blind trial examined the effects of Calendula officinalis vaginal cream on the treatment of vaginal Candidiasis (primary outcome) and sexual function (secondary outcome). Married women aged 18–45 years with vaginal Candidiasis (n = 150) were recruited from April to October 2014 and randomized into Calendula and clotrimazole groups, using 5-g vaginal cream every night for seven nights. Clinical and laboratory assessments were conducted at 10–15 and 30–35 days after intervention and the female sexual function index was assessed at 30–35 days. Six women were lost to follow-up. The frequency of testing negative for Candidiasis in the Calendula group was significantly lower at the first (49% vs. 74%; odds ratio (OR) 0.32; 95% confidence interval (CI) 0.16–0.67) but higher at the second (77% vs. 34%; OR 3.1; 95% CI 1.5–6.2) follow-up compared to the clotrimazole group. The frequency of most signs and symptoms were almost equal in the two groups at the first follow-up, but were significantly lower in the Calendula group at the second follow-up. Sexual function had almost equal significant improvement in both groups. Calendula vaginal cream appears to have been effective in the treatment of vaginal Candidiasis and to have a delayed but greater long-term effect compared to clotrimazole. 相似文献

Tropisetron ameliorates early diabetic nephropathy in streptozotocin‐induced diabetic rats 下载免费PDF全文
Anita Barzegar‐Fallah Houman Alimoradi Firouzeh Asadi Ahmad Reza Dehpour Mojgan Asgari Massoumeh Shafiei 《Clinical and experimental pharmacology & physiology》2015,42(4):361-368
It has been well established that oxidative stress and inflammation are involved in the pathogenesis of diabetic nephropathy. It has been shown that tropisetron exerts anti‐inflammatory and immunomodulatory properties. The current study was designed to investigate protective effects of tropisetron on early diabetic nephropathy in streptozotocin‐induced diabetic rats. Rats were divided into six groups: (i) untreated diabetic (streptozotocin group); (ii) untreated control; (iii) diabetic rats treated with tropisetron (3 mg/kg); (iv) normal rats treated with tropisetron (3 mg/kg); (v) diabetic rats treated with granisetron (3 mg/kg); and (vi) normal rats treated with granisetron (3 mg/kg); rats began receiving treatment at the time of diabetes induction for 2 weeks. At the termination of the experiments, bodyweight, kidney index, urinary albumin excretion, and glomerular filtration rate were measured. The levels of oxidative stress markers and tumour necrosis factor‐α were also determined. Streptozotocin‐treated animals showed significant loss of bodyweight and renal enlargement and dysfunction. Diabetic rats also exhibited an increase in malondialdehyde along with a significant decrease in glutathione, superoxide dismutase activity, and catalase activity. Furthermore, the diabetic animals demonstrated a significant rise in renal cortical, urinary tumour necrosis factor‐α, and urinary albumin excretion. Both granisetron and tropisetron decreased blood glucose in diabetic animals, but this decrease was not significant for granisetron. Treatment with tropisetron, but not granisetron, prevented increases in oxidative stress and tumour necrosis factor‐α, decreased urinary cytokine excretion and albuminuria, and improved renal morphological damage. In conclusion, the present study suggests that tropisetron may be a protective agent in early diabetic nephropathy, and its action is mediated, at least in part, by anti‐oxidative and anti‐inflammatory mechanisms that appear to be independent of the 5‐HT3 receptor. 相似文献

Seyyed Hamid Hashemi Fariba Keramat Mitra Ranjbar Mojgan Mamani Ali Farzam Shirin Jamal-Omidi 《International journal of infectious diseases》2007,11(6):496-500
OBJECTIVE: To determine the frequency and clinical characteristics of osteoarticular complications of brucellosis in an endemic region in Iran. METHODS: In a prospective study we evaluated 245 patients with brucellosis diagnosed between January 2004 and December 2005. Patients included were those older than 8 years of age and who had clinical features suggestive of brucellosis and specific antibodies at significant titers, and/or positive blood or body fluid culture for Brucella species. A bone scan was performed in those with a clinical suspicion of osteoarticular involvement. RESULTS: Seventy patients (28.6%) had osteoarticular complications. Sacroiliitis was the most common complication (75.7%), followed by spondylitis (21.4%) and peripheral arthritis (8.6%). Spondylitis was the most common osteoarticular complication in the elderly. Relapses occurred in five (2%) patients, three of them with spondylitis. CONCLUSIONS: Osteoarticular disease is the most common complication of brucellosis in Western Iran. Sacroiliitis is the most common form of osteoarticular complication. With the use of a proper treatment regimen, the prospect for recovery is good. 相似文献

The most common indication for movement disorder surgery is Parkinson's disease (PD), and the incidence of PD increases with age. The analysis reported here was undertaken with the primary goal of examining whether there is a relationship between peri‐operative complications and age. The Nationwide Inpatient Sample (Agency for Healthcare Research and Quality, Rockville, MD, USA) was queried for 10 years beginning in 1999 for patients undergoing deep brain stimulator insertion, pallidotomy, and thalamotomy for treatment of PD, essential tremor, and dystonia. Inpatient complications, including death, stroke (both ischemic and hemorrhagic), and other overall complications were examined. The relative risks associated with advanced age; primary diagnosis; treatment modality; the diagnoses of hypertension, diabetes, and nicotinism; and the cumulative number of comorbidities were examined. There were 5464 patients who met inclusion criteria, including 4145 patients treated for PD and 4961 patients treated with deep brain stimulation (DBS). Overall in‐hospital mortality was 0.26%, with 0.15% related to surgical factors. There was a correlation between in‐hospital mortality, increasing age, and number of medical comorbidities. After multivariate regression no factor remained predictive of mortality. Having more than 1 medical comorbidity or PD increased the risk of in‐hospital complications. Patients with PD were more likely to suffer hemorrhage or stroke. Hypertension, diabetes, nicotinism, and modality of treatment were not associated with increased mortality, hemorrhage or stroke risk, or in‐hospital mortality in univariate or multivariate analysis. Both age and medical comorbidity are correlated with in‐hospital complications, but age appears to serve as a surrogate for comorbidity. Surgery for PD appears to carry an increased risk of hemorrhage or stroke and in‐hospital complications. © 2013 International Parkinson and Movement Disorder Society 相似文献
